Senior .net Developer Resume
SUMMARY:
- Web Application .NET Developer with 9+ years of diverse full stack experience, involved in all phases of project life cycle and Agile methodologies.
- Extensive experience to work for various clients in Banking and Manufacturing sectors for web based & service - based applications.
- Expertise in enterprise-based solutions using .NET framework 4.0/3.5/2.0 web-based application development using ASP.NET, MVC, C#, ADO.NET, EF, WCF, Web API, AngularJS, jQuery and JavaScript.
- Microsoft Certified Azure Developer Associate in Azure and Microsoft Certified Technology Specialist in WCF 4.0
- Enthusiastic and Quick to learn new applications and tools and willing to take individual responsibilities.
- Strong experience in Object Oriented Programming with C#.
- Experience in designing and developing the web applications using Angular Framework.
- Experience in developing and deploying Web Forms, Win Forms, and Web service applications extensively.
- Experience in developing applications using ASP.NET MVC, ASP.NET Web Forms, Entity Framework and WEB API.
- Good experience in building Restful and SOAP based web services using WCF, ASMX web services and ASP .Net Web API.
- Experienced in Object Relational Mapping (ORM) using ADO.NET, Entity framework, LINQ and Lambda expressions
- Hands on experience in SQL Server in writing database queries using joins, Views, Indexes, Stored Procedures, Functions and Triggers using T - SQL and Maintaining Database.
- Expertise in using SSIS to validate, Extract, Transform and load data to Database SQL Server and Scheduled Jobs for executing the SSIS Packages.
- Experience in working with Crystal Reports and SQL Server Reporting Services (SSRS).
- Experience with using Version Control systems such as Github, Bitbucket and TFS.
- Maintaining the version of the project in Team Foundation Server (TFS) by merging the module developed with the latest version in TFS.
- Familiar with SDLC like Agile methodologies (SCRUM) and Waterfall methodologies.
TECHNICAL SKILLS:
Programming Languages: C# 4.0/3.0/2.0, VB.NET, PowerShell, C, C++, PL/SQL and T-SQL.
.NET Technologies: NET Framework 4.0/3.5/2.0, ASP.NET, Web Forms, Win Forms, ADO.NET, Web API, WCF, LINQ, EF.
Web Technologies: ASP.NET, MVC 4/5, AngularJS, HTML, XML, CSS, Java Script, AJAX, and JQuery.
Web Servers: IIS 7.0/6.0
Databases: SQL Server 2016/2012/2008 r2/2005, Oracle and MS-Access.
Cloud Technologies: Azure
Version Control: GIT, TFS 2010/2008, SVN.
BI Tools: SSIS, SSRS and Crystal Reports.
Application Tools: VisualStudio 2017/2010/2008, Bitbucket, Jenkins, JIRA, Version One and Microsoft Visio.
WORK EXPERIENCE:
Confidential
Senior .NET Developer
Responsibilities:
- Designed and developed web application using Angular6 , ASP.NET MVC and Entity Framework.
- Used MVC architectural pattern for developing views, controllers and models using ASP.NET MVC 5, Razor, Data Access layer as Entity Framework, Service layer as ASP.NET Web API and used C#.NET for construction of business logic for developing various abstract classes, interfaces.
- Created user interfaces using HTML5, CSS3, Bootstrap, JavaScript, AJAX and Angular.
- Created Entity classes, relationships between entity classes using Entity Framework 5.0 to manage relational data as objects and used LINQ to Entities to send the data.
- Used Visual Studio Team Service Online GIT for the source code repository and involved in creating feature branches & merging across the releases.
- Followed Scrum process and 2-week sprint cycles and involved in all Sprint Planning, Review and Retro Meetings.
Environment: .NET Framework 4.0, C# 4.0, ASP.NET MVC5, AngularJS, Java Script, Web API, Visual Studio 2017, SQL Server 2016, T-SQL, GIT and IIS 7.0.
Confidential
Senior .NET Developer
Responsibilities:
- Implemented in ASP.NET web application.
- Worked extensively on web forms and data binding controls like Grid View, Data List and drop-down boxes and Mapping page fields to the database fields.
- WCF services for communicating the tax rates from Aegon service.
- A mixture of new development and maintenance / enhancements.
- Handled Run Time Errors & Design Time Errors by implementing appropriate error handlers in C#.
Environment: .NET Framework 4.0, C# 4.0, Java Script, WCF, Visual Studio 2010, SQL Server 2008 R2,T-SQL, SSRS and IIS.
Confidential
.NET Developer
Responsibilities:
- Implemented ASP.NET MVC website to display Network configurations and categories.
- Used LINQ to Entities and Lambda Expressions in WCF Service Methods to Query Entities in the Model.
- Implemented WCF services for communicating the data in both the applications.
- Extensive use of delegates and events.
- Involved in writing partial view for writing reusable user interface UI and encapsulating the functionality.
- Handled Run Time Errors & Design Time Errors by implementing appropriate error handlers in C#.
- Grid View to display the data and to customize it in providing sorting and Filtering functions.
- Designed SSRS Reports for the reporting part of the application.
- Used AJAX for Partial Page Updating, Smooth Interfaces and Rich Functionality.
- Used Ajaxtoolkit controls for client side operations like Calenar Extender, Confirm Button Extender, and AsynFileUpload etc.
Environment: .NET Framework 4.0, C# 4.0, MVC 4.0, AJAX, Java Script, JQuery, WCF, Visual Studio 2010, SQL Server 2008 R2,T-SQL, SSRS and IIS.
Confidential
Senior .NET Developer
Responsibilities:
- Active part in the Development phases of SDLC.
- MVC Design Pattern followed for ASP.Net application development.
- Used AJAX Library, CSS, JavaScript and various web controls to present data to users in a much comfortable environment.
- Enabled Client-side Data Validation in .NET using the validation controls like Regular Expression validator, Required Field validator.
- Involved in portal GUI design using Master page, Login control, Site map and Microsoft menu Control and client side validation is done by Ajax validation extenders.
- Worked extensively on web forms and data binding controls like Grid View, Data List and drop down boxes and Mapping page fields to the database fields.
- Used SSRS Reports for the reporting part of the application.
- Designed several complex data verification reports using SSRS.
- Designed & Implemented database code objects like Stored Procedures & Views.
- Support and Maintenance of the entire System.
Environment: Visual Studio 2010, SQL Server 2008 R2, T-SQL, .NET Framework 4.0, C#.NET 4.0, AJAX, Java Script, JQuery, Web Service, WCF,SSRS,IIS
